Voting Tips

Courtesy of the Inquirer

Here’s some help on voting:

* Polls open at 7 a.m. and close at 8 p.m.

* If you are voting for the first time at your polling place, you should bring a valid ID. If you have voted there before, it’s not necessary.

* If you don’t speak English fluently or are disabled and need assistance to vote, you can bring someone with you, including a child. You may be asked to complete a form saying you want that person’s assistance.
